If you update to newest firmware V1.30 (released yesterday) it provides on screen details and instructions for all games that come with it. Atari GameStation Pro Firmware Update – My Arcade® (myarcadegaming.com) Release Notes Version 1.30 WHAT'S NEW: Game instructions added for each Atari game. Updated game list menu navigation. Aspect ratio updated for certain Atari arcade games. Enhancements for microSD card. FAQ added to the SETTINGS menu. BUG FIXES: Optimization for improved performance. Audio now plays through left and right speakers. FACTORY RESET removes games from the RECENT tab.
